With over 10 years professional experience in film, television, opera and theatre, I bring a wealth of expertise and a deep understanding of sewing to my business. 

I was trained in fashion, but specialised in historical ladies-wear, and I love to bring it all together to make special bespoke garments, especially vintage and historically inspired gowns, and non-traditional wedding wear.  I’m also passionate about creating a body-positive space and a size-inclusive experience.  I believe everyone should feel fantastic in their clothes, regardless of their shape or size.  I’m a queer-friendly business and everyone is welcome and safe in my workroom.

My career includes 8 years making costumes for the leading ladies of Outlander.  Now I freelance making wedding wear while working on regular productions at the Scottish Opera and films in Scotland and Ireland.
